Effect of the atomic entanglement on the fidelity of quantum states in the driving Tavis-Cummings model

    The fidelity of quantum states in the driving Tavis-Cummings model where the atomic initial state is any pure state is studied by means of quantum theory. Effect of the entanglement of the atomic initial state on the fidelity is investigated by numerical calculation. The results show that the fidelity is clearly affected by the degree of entanglement and the relative phase of the atomic initial state.
